GINGA WHITE STEEL GYUTO 240MM
Brand---Ginga by Ashi Hamono in Sakai
Blade---Double Bevel White #2 Carbon Steel
Handle---Full-Tang Composite Reinforced Wood
Blade Length---237mm(9.3")/from Tip to Heel
Total Length---363mm(14.3")
Spine Thickness---2.3mm/at Heel
Blade Height---49mm(1.9")/at Heel
Weight---220gr(7.8oz)
Hardness---HRC 61
